Stray dog in Romania keeps injured cyclist warm until help arrives

Rider had fractured his clavicle after crashing in mountainous area in west of the country

A cyclist who  crashed and injured himself while riding in Romania may owe his life to a stray dog after it curled up next to him to keep him warm until rescuers arrived.

The incident happened in the Semenic mountains in the west of the country last month, reports Romania Insider, with the 40-year-old cyclist sustaining a broken clavicle after crashing.

By the time gendarmes arrived, he was suffering slight hypothermia – but clearly would have been in a worse situation had the dog not shared its body heat with him.

Posting to the Jandarmeria Caras Severin page on Facebook, they wrote: “The big surprise, and the emotional part of this incident was when the cyclist fell and remained laying on the road.

"A dog came from the woods and laid besides the victim as to warm him with its body. When we arrived, the dog didn’t leave his side and remained there until the ambulance arrived."

There’s a happy ending in this case too – according to Romania Insider, an official from the Caras Severin County Council has adopted the dog that kept the injured cyclist warm.
